    Summary
    Predicted to be involved in chromatin assembly and negative regulation of DNA replication. Predicted to act upstream of or within protein localization. Located in endomembrane system and nucleus. Is expressed in several structures, including adipose tissue; central nervous system; eye; genitourinary system; and gut. Human ortholog(s) of this gene implicated in congenital dyserythropoietic anemia and congenital dyserythropoietic anemia type Ia. Orthologous to human CDAN1 (codanin 1).
